Acoustic Engineering and Transducer Assembly Standards
Manufacturing bone conduction hardware requires precise alignment of piezoelectric or electromagnetic transducers to deliver clear audio without severe enclosure vibration. Our production lines utilize automated assembly jigs to seat vibration drivers within sealed housings, ensuring consistent frequency response across all production lots.
Preventing sound leakage remains a primary technical objective during transducer installation. By incorporating reverse-phase sound dampening structures and acoustic isolation barriers, a specialized china bone conduction headphones factory minimizes sound dispersion while maintaining robust low-frequency output for sports applications.
IPX8 Waterproofing and Hydraulic Pressure Testing Protocols
Developing aquatic open-ear audio equipment demands complete structural isolation of internal electronics from water exposure. Standard glue sealing fails under prolonged submersion; therefore, we implement liquid silicone overmolding and ultrasonic enclosure welding to achieve true IPX8 protection for swimming devices.
Validating waterproof integrity requires rigorous testing before final packaging according to IEC IPX8 waterproof rating standards. Working with a dedicated custom bone conduction headphones supplier ensures every batch of IPX8 waterproof bone conduction headphones undergoes 100% automated hydraulic pressure chamber evaluation rather than simple statistical sampling.

What is the typical MOQ for custom bone conduction headphones?
Standard factory MOQs for custom logo laser etching and tailored packaging typically range from 500 to 1,000 units. Proprietary housing tooling or customized mold developments generally require higher minimum commitments, often starting at 2,000 units to offset tooling costs.

Which bone conduction headphone suppliers have CE and FCC certifications?
Reputable export manufacturers maintain accredited CE, FCC, RoHS, and REACH certifications issued by recognized testing bodies like SGS or Intertek. Having verified documentation ensures product safety, electromagnetic compatibility, and legal compliance in European and North American markets.
